HtmlTextArea.AddParsedSubObject Method
.NET Framework 3.0
This method supports the .NET Framework infrastructure and is not intended to be used directly from your code.
Notifies the HtmlTextArea control that an object was parsed and adds the object to the HtmlTextArea control's ControlCollection object.
Namespace: System.Web.UI.HtmlControlsAssembly: System.Web (in system.web.dll)
| Exception type | Condition |
|---|---|
| The object specified by the obj parameter can only be of the type LiteralControl or DataBoundLiteralControl. |
The AddParsedSubObject method adds an object to the HtmlTextArea control's ControlCollection if the object is of the type LiteralControl or DataBoundLiteralControl; otherwise, an HttpException is thrown.
The AddParsedSubObject method is primarily used by control developers extending the functionality of the HtmlTextArea control.
The following code example demonstrates how to override the AddParsedSubObject method in a custom HtmlTextArea server control so that it always determines whether the parsed object is of the type LiteralControl or DataBoundLiteralControl.

package Samples.AspNet.JSL.Controls;
public class CustomHtmlTextAreaAddParsedSubObject
extends System.Web.UI.HtmlControls.HtmlTextArea
{
protected void AddParsedSubObject(Object obj)
throws System.Web.HttpException
{
// If the object is a LiteralControl or a DataBoundLiteralControl
// control, then pass the object to the base's AddParsedSubObject method.
if (obj instanceof System.Web.UI.LiteralControl
|| obj instanceof System.Web.UI.DataBoundLiteralControl) {
super.AddParsedSubObject(obj);
}
else {
throw new System.Web.
HttpException("You cannot have a child control of type "
+ obj.GetType().get_Name().ToString());
}
} //AddParsedSubObject
} //CustomHtmlTextAreaAddParsedSubObject
